#d42368 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d42368 is composed of 83.1% red, 13.7% green and 40.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 83.5% magenta, 50.9%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 336.6 degrees, a saturation of 71.7% and a lightness of 48.4%. #d42368 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ff46d0 with #a90000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3366.

#d42368 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d42368 has RGB values of R:212, G:35, B:104 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.83, Y:0.51,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 13902696.

Shades and Tints of #d42368
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0205 is the darkest color, while #fef8f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#d42368
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7f797b is the less saturated color, while #f10762 is the most saturated one.
